"So Alive" is from Love and Rockets' eponymous 1989 album, which was recently re-issued with a bonus disc. I don't think it's their best album, though upon giving it a spin recently after years of not listening to it, I was amazed to hear how well it's aged. Check out "Earth Sun Moon", "Express" and "Seventh Dream of Teenage Heaven" if you wanna hear the good stuff...then if you want more, check out Bauhaus, which was Love & Rockets before they were Love & Rockets, with Peter Murphy on vocals (whose solo work ain't so shabby either).

I'll never forget the first time I heard their cover of "Ball Of Confusion". been a fan of that band ever since. Earth, Sun, Moon is my favorite, although express ain't too shabby!

Anxiety pointed out some of the Love & Rockets family tree, but I also recommend Tones On Tails (feat. Daniel Ash and Kevin Haskins) and Jazz Butcher (with David J), as well as the David J and Daniel Ash solo albums. Oh, and let's not forget the Bubblemen (which is Love & Rockets in silly alien bee costumes)
